LyondellBasell, a global leader in the chemical industry, and EEW Energy from Waste, a leading company in thermal waste treatment in Europe recently signed a letter of intent (LOI). The LOI includes exploring a potential long-term strategic partnership to extract and recycle plastics out of incineration waste streams.
The LyondellBasell (LYB) and EEW collaboration represents an advancement in recycling opportunities.
The proposed collaboration could construct waste pre-sorting facilities at or near EEW incineration plants in Germany to remove plastics from waste streams that are sent for incineration, LyondellBasell said in a statement. The companies would invest in advanced sorting facilities to refine the plastic that has been removed, the Houston-based multinational chemical group added.
